Output fb3c8fff00266006825e4f7c52ddf7aa8a40cb00723a49166efb7dbdb378db9a:9

value
4312021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e761292c816e8a62abfc65bc43b8b7964ef095d OP_EQUAL
address
34U5e87RinyX7pTnhtU6xiFomcdxLzMtAK
transaction
fb3c8fff00266006825e4f7c52ddf7aa8a40cb00723a49166efb7dbdb378db9a
confirmations
153450
spent
true